Carnahan Coverage: Central Florida All-Star Game & Orange County Senior Bowl video highlights

Florida’s high school football season came to an end this past weekend. While the remaining handful of teams were prepping for championship matchups at the Florida Citrus Bowl, plenty of other kids were playing in their final prep game as part of local all-star teams.

I shot video of both the Central Florida All-Star Game and Orange County Senior Bowl last week for the Orlando Sentinel. View the results at the links below.

The West broke a five-year losing streak in the 16th Central Florida All-Star Game at Lake Brantley High School on Thursday, winning 28-17.  (Orlando) East River High School’s Tanner Hearn and (Orlando) Boone High School’s Logan Smith each threw for two touchdowns. Smith’s high school teammate Adam Anderson caught two TDs in the first half and was named West Player of the Game.

In the 21st edition of the Orange County Senior Bowl on Wednesday at West Orange High School in Winter Garden, Gunner Ballant threw for two scores on his home field and (Apopka) Wekiva High School’s Jarvis Scott scored twice to help the West beat the East 36-20.

Carnahan Coverage: East River Drops Thrilling Spring Football Game to Titusville

My second video assignment was much more interesting than the first.

Last night Tanner Hearn threw four touchdown passes and Aldo Barahona booted two long field goals for the Falcons, who lost 35-34 to Titusville. Although these spring football games don’t count for much, they do make for a nice highlight reel.

Carnahan Coverage: Wekiva Hosts Mount Dora in Spring Football

I made my debut behind a video camera Tuesday night for the Orlando Sentinel during a meaningless spring football game at Wekiva High School in Apopka, Florida. As I attempted to keep up with each run play or pass attempt, Wekiva managed to hold off Mount Dora for a 10-7 win.

The standout of the evening was Wekiva running back Jarvis Scott, who broke a couple big runs including a slo-mo worthy effort that went for a huge gain.
